Output fd32a2380c60050a1efe48ec8e18df843f2fbabb9b7ca9566fc0a50eac84dfb6:1

value
39633762452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03bcae96192aad619e68f5d1ed03d366f0d21270 OP_EQUAL
address
2Msaz3iK6mfAvNPAm9bXkY3M6SpCxnAmbwf
transaction
fd32a2380c60050a1efe48ec8e18df843f2fbabb9b7ca9566fc0a50eac84dfb6